Louisiana College vs. Eastern Nazarene College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Louisiana College or Eastern Nazarene College?

  • Eastern Nazarene College is 39.6% more expensive to attend than Louisiana College for in-state tuition ($27,350.00 vs. $19,590.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 39.6% higher at Eastern Nazarene College than Louisiana College ($27,350.00 vs. $19,590.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Louisiana College than Eastern Nazarene College ($15,470 vs. $21,370)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Louisiana College are 42.7% lower than costs at Eastern Nazarene College ($7,956 vs. $11,350)
  • The same percent of students receive financial grant aid at Louisiana College as Eastern Nazarene College (100% vs. 100%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Eastern Nazarene College students is 38.5% larger than aid received Louisiana College ($20,774 vs. $14,995)

Louisiana College vs. Eastern Nazarene College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, Louisiana College or Eastern Nazarene College?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between Eastern Nazarene College or Louisiana College .

  • The average SAT score at Eastern Nazarene College (978) is 9 points higher than at Louisiana College (969)
  • Incoming Louisiana College students have at the same average ACT score (21) as students at Eastern Nazarene College (21)
  • Accepted freshman Louisiana College students have a 0.14 point higher average high school GPA (3.35) than students at Eastern Nazarene College (3.21)
  • Louisiana College has a higher acceptance rate (83.8%) than Eastern Nazarene College (59%)

Louisiana College vs. Eastern Nazarene College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Louisiana College or Eastern Nazarene College?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Eastern Nazarene College and Louisiana College.

  • The graduation rate at Eastern Nazarene College is higher than Louisiana College (52% vs. 31%)
  • Graduates from Eastern Nazarene College earn on average $1,900 more per year than Louisiana College graduates after ten years. ($47,500 vs. $45,600)
  • Eastern Nazarene College students graduate with a $222 lower median federal student loan debt than Louisiana College graduates. ($22,805 vs. $23,027)
  • Eastern Nazarene College graduates are paying $3 less per month on federal student loans than Louisiana College graduates. ($235 vs. $238)
  • More Eastern Nazarene College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Louisiana College students, three years after graduation. (59% vs. 55%)
